On 23rd June I'll be attempting to walk the 47km Cotswold Way Challenge alongside some colleagues from Citizens Advice South Gloucestershire where I work as an adviser. We're doing this to raise money to support our work providing free, confidential and impartial advice to over 6000 people every year. We all face problems that, at times, can seem complicated or overwhelming and at Citizens Advice we believe no one should have to face these problems alone, without access to good quality, independent advice.

We aim to empower our clients, giving them the knowledge and the confidence they need to find their way forward - whoever they are, and whatever their problem. This could be anything from debt and benefit advice, help with homelessness or escaping domestic abuse to consumer rights issues or even where to get help with moving a washing machine!

Whilst Citizens Advice exists nationally as an umbrella organisation, each bureau is its own independent charity, needing to fund itself. We therefore rely on your generosity to run face-to-face support in six venues across the county, as well as a daily telephone adviceline and bespoke debt and benefit advice services. In particular we are trying to fund a move to a local base more fit for purpose than our current old and cramped offices in Yate, primarily so we can better meet the increasing demand we have from clients for our services.
